Here are comments made 2 days ago by Lyon president Jean-Michel Aulas -


"Alexandre is irreplaceable," Aulas told Foot Mercato. "It would be malpractice to sell him."

While it is unclear whether Aulas was speaking before or after news of Arsenal's formal approach became public, he appears determined to hold on to the France international.

"I find him to be completely calm," Aulas said of Lacazette. "I think he's going to have a very good Champions League and I honestly see Alexandre getting 27 to 30 goals again in the French league.

"For me, he'll be ahead of [PSG forward Edinson] Cavani this year for the number of goals scored. And I see him putting in an incredible performance in the Champions League as well.

"For all these reasons, I can't imagine that he might be able to leave and I think that he too wants to have a complete season with OL. Alexandre will be Lyonnais."

Soon after, it was announced that German powerhouses Bayern Munich had secured the 19-year-old’s services on a two-year loan deal, with an option to make the deal permanent afterwards. Following Arturo Vidal from Turin to the Allianz Arena, the Juventus fans will be scratching their heads over the logic behind letting Coman leave the club.

The Bundesliga side will have paid a relatively sizeable fee to secure the loan, believed to be €7 million, while a permanent switch would add €21 million to the Frenchman’s fee.
